Ulawulo lwemeko

 

Isidibanisi sethu sokutshaja kazibuthe siphantsi kolawulo olungqongqo kwinqanaba ngalinye ukusuka kwimathiriyeli ukuya kwiimveliso ezigqityiweyo, siqinisekisa ukuba yonke imveliso kunye noqhagamshelo ngalunye luzinzile kwaye lukhuselekile.

  • Ukukhetha{0}}IziXhobo zoBulunga obuPhezulu

Sisebenzisa izikhonkwane zegolide{0}ezicwecwe zepogo zegolide. Oku kuthetha ukuba izikhonkwane zepogo zityatyekwe ngegolide. Olu gquba lomphezulu lunciphisa ngokufanelekileyo ukuxhathisa ukudibana kunye nokuthintela i-oxidation kunye nokugqwala. Imagnethi zethu zenziwe ngomgangatho ophezulu{4},,{5}}ubushushu obunganyangekiyo,{6}obungenazibuthe. Iplastiki yenziwe{8}}ngemathiriyeli ekumgangatho ophezulu we-HTN, UL94 V-0 eqinisekisiweyo. Zonke izinto eziluhlaza esizisebenzisayo zithobela i-ROHS kunye ne-REACH imigangatho yokusingqongileyo, siqinisekisa ukuba iimveliso zethu zikhuselekile, zithembekile, kwaye azinazinto eziyingozi.

  • Ukulawulwa komgangatho ngexesha leMveliso

Inyathelo ngalinye lenkqubo yokuvelisa iziqhagamshelo zemagnethi lihlolwa umgangatho. Iiparamitha eziphambili ezinjengobude be-pogo pin, ukugcinwa kwemagnethi, ukungangeni moya, kunye nesikhundla sendibano zigcinwa ngaphakathi konyamezelo olungqongqo.

  • Uvavanyo loBomi

Sonke isiqhagamshelo semagnethi sivavanywa ubomi, ukuquka iplagi{0}}ngaphakathi kunye novavanyo lomjikelo wokukhulula, ukukhwela ibhayisekile{1}}ubushushu obuphezulu, kunye novavanyo lwesitshizi setyuwa, ukuqinisekisa ukusebenza okuzinzileyo kwimekobume ukusuka kwi -25℃ukuya +80 . Ukuchasana koqhagamshelwano lwemveliso kuhlala kungaphantsi kwe-50mΩ, ukuqinisekisa ukuqhuba okuzinzile.

FAQ

 

Q: Ndingayikhetha njani imathiriyeli yoqhakamshelwano ehlala ixesha elide kumdibaniso ophezulu{0} wangoku ozibuthe?
IMPENDULO: Ubhedu olufakwe ngegolide eqinileyo lukhethwayo. Ubukhulu begolide yokwaleka kufuneka bube Bukhulu okanye bulingane ne-1μm. Le plating yegolide eshinyeneyo ibonelela ngokugqwesileyo kokumelana kunye nokuhamba.

Q: Ndingenza ntoni ukuba ezinye izikhonkwane kwisiko sam-isikhonkwane semagnethi esisisiqhelo sifumana ukuthotywa komqondiso?
A: Okokuqala, khangela izikhonkwane ze-oxidation okanye uqhagamshelwano olubi, okanye uphucule isakhiwo sokukhusela ukunciphisa ukuphazamiseka.

Umbuzo: Kwiimodeli zekhebula zesiko, ngaba unokubonelela ngengxelo yovavanyo lokumelana nemozulu kwintambo?
A: Ewe, sinokubonelela ngedatha yovavanyo kumaqondo obushushu aphezulu naphantsi, ukwaluphala, kunye nokuxhathisa isitshizi setyuwa xa siceliwe, ukuhlangabezana nemigangatho yoshishino lomthengi.

Umbuzo: Yeyiphi imigangatho ekufuneka iintambo zokudibanisa imagnethi ezineengcingo ezisetyenziswa kwizixhobo zonyango zihlangane?
A: Kufuneka bathobele imigangatho ye-FDA kunye ne-ISO 10993, kunye neentambo ze-halogen-ezisimahla kunye nedangatye{2}}ezingalawulekiyo ezikhethwayo.
